Anzeige

Code - Software

Es ist wenig sinnvoll, das Rad ständig neu erfinden zu wollen. In der Software-Entwicklung ist das aber immer noch häufige Praxis. VNC erklärt die wichtigsten Vorteile einer einheitlichen Codebasis.

Ein gemeinsamer Source Code für eine Vielzahl von Programmen und Modulen reduziert die Komplexität auf allen Ebenen der Entwicklung und des Betriebs von Applikationen. Er macht das IT-Leben für alle Beteiligten leichter: für die Software-Entwickler, die IT-Administratoren und die Anwender. VNC, Entwickler von Open-Source-basierten Unternehmensanwendungen, listet die wichtigsten Vorteile auf:​

  • Vereinfachte Entwicklung: Frameworks wie Apache Cordova ermöglichen die Entwicklung Client-, Plattform- und Browser-unabhängiger Programme. Gleichzeitig gestatten sie ein homogenes Design über alle Programmmodule hinweg. Durch die Nutzung von Global Components müssen horizontale Funktionen, wie etwa die Search-Funktion, nur einmal entwickelt werden.​
     
  • Schnelle Anpassung: Eine einheitliche Codebasis erleichtert das Handling von Patches, Fixes, Individualisierungen und Funktionserweiterungen, die nicht mehr für verschiedene Clients oder Plattformen getrennt erstellt werden müssen. Das gilt auch für die laufend notwendigen Sicherheit-Checks und eventuell notwenige Security-Updates.​
     
  • Reduzierter Admin-Aufwand: IT-Administratoren und DevOps können Programme schneller und einfacher evaluieren, weil das Testing weitaus weniger Aufwand erfordert. Auch das Problem des Datenaustauschs und der Interoperabilität zwischen den einzelnen Funktionsmodulen wird durch eine gemeinsame Codebasis mit standardisierten Schnittstellen obsolet.​
     
  • Einfaches Deployment: Beim Ausrollen auf verschiedene Plattformen werden keine unterschiedlichen Libraries mehr benötigt. Auch die Schnittstellenproblematik entfällt. Das vereinfacht das Nutzermanagement und das Einspielen von Updates oder Upgrades.​
     
  • Stringente Bedienlogik und Nutzeroberfläche: Nutzer erleben Frontends mit einheitlichem Design über alle Plattformen und sämtliche Programmmodule hinweg. Horizontale Funktionen sehen in allen Programmen immer gleich aus und folgen stets derselben Logik.​
     
  • Niedriger Trainingsaufwand: Diese stringente Bedienlogik und das einheitliche Look and Feel der verschiedenen Programme reduziert enorm den Schulungsbedarf und die damit verbundenen Kosten und Ausfallzeiten für Unternehmen.

„Eine einheitliche Codebasis hat den Vorteil, dass alle von einer neuen IT-Technologie profitieren“, betont Andrea Wörrlein, Geschäftsführerin von VNC in Berlin und Verwaltungsrätin der VNC AG in Zug. „Sie vereinfacht die Software-Entwicklung, mindert für Unternehmen die Total Cost of Ownership, erleichtert Anwendern die IT-Nutzung und reduziert insgesamt die Abhängigkeit von proprietären Plattformen.“

Andrea Wörrlein, Geschäftsführerin und -Verwaltungsrätin
Andrea Wörrlein
Geschäftsführerin und -Verwaltungsrätin, VNC

Artikel zu diesem Thema

DevSecOps
Okt 10, 2021

Sicherheit geht vor! – DevSecOps in der Praxis

Es ist bereits zehn Jahre her, dass Entwickler anfingen, DevOps-Praktiken in ihre…

Weitere Artikel

Software

Softwarebeschaffung: Ab 2022 gilt neue Vorschrift für Behörden

Die Umwelt entlasten, zum Klimaschutz beitragen und bei all dem den eigenen Geldbeutel schonen: Was sich fast zu schön anhört, um wahr zu sein, ist mit zweitverwerteten Software-Lizenzen möglich.
Collaboration

Collaboration-Tools ohne Risiko einsetzen: 5 zentrale Punkte

Collaboration-Lösungen sind gefragter denn je. Dazu haben veränderte Rahmenbedingungen, wie das vermehrte Arbeiten im Homeoffice beigetragen. So verzeichnete Microsoft Teams, ein Bestandteil von Microsoft 365, im April 2021 weltweit 145 Millionen tägliche…
Cloud Security

Cloud Optix für AWS jetzt noch effektiver

Sophos stellt seine AWS (Amazon Web Services)-Erweiterungen für Sophos Cloud Optix vor. Neu ist die automatisierte Erkennung und Reaktion auf Sicherheitsvorfälle in der AWS-Infrastruktur.
Digitales Meeting

New-Work-Umgebungen und Meetings optimal schützen - aber wie?

Mit der strategischen Einführung von New Work verankern Firmen das flexible Arbeiten in Projektteams, das „Work from Anywhere“-Prinzip und hybride Meetings langfristig in ihrer Unternehmensstrategie. Dazu müssen sie in vielen Fällen die ad hoc entstandenen…

Anzeige

Jetzt die smarten News aus der IT-Welt abonnieren! 💌

Mit Klick auf den Button "Zum Newsletter anmelden" stimme ich der Datenschutzerklärung zu.